class Solution {
public:
int findBottomLeftValue(TreeNode* root) {
int maxdep=0,res=0;
help(root,1,maxdep,res);
return res;
}
void help(TreeNode *r,int depth,int &maxdep,int &res){
if(r==NULL) return;
if(maxdep<depth) maxdep=depth,res=r->val;
help(r->left,depth+1,maxdep,res);
help(r->right,depth+1,maxdep,res);
}
};

被折叠的 条评论
为什么被折叠?



